What is Car Key Programming?
Car key programming includes configuring a car's electronic keys or remotes to communicate with the vehicle's immobilizer system. It is a crucial procedure that makes sure just licensed keys can start the vehicle. As lorries have moved from traditional metal keys to innovative key fobs and wise keys, comprehending car key programming is progressively essential for automotive professionals and vehicle owners alike.
Significance of Car Key Programming
Boosted Security: Modern lorries are geared up with intricate security systems that prevent unauthorized gain access to and theft. Appropriate programming ensures that just the ideal key can begin the car.

Healing and Replacement: In the event of lost or harmed keys, programming permits owners to produce new keys that the vehicle will acknowledge.

Convenience: Smart keys come with added functions such as keyless entry and remote start. Proper programming enables these performances.

Recognize the Key Type: Determine whether the key is a conventional key, a transponder key, or a smart key.

Find the OBDII Port: This port is located under the dashboard, usually near the guiding column.

Link the Programming Tool: Plug the key programming gadget into the OBDII port.

Follow Manufacturer Instructions: Each vehicle brand might have particular instructions for programming keys. Thus, describe the vehicle's service handbook or take guidance from the programming tool's handbook.

Program the Keys: Enter the programming mode and follow steps to program the brand-new key(s).

Check the Keys: After programming, test the new key to ensure it operates properly with the vehicle.
Typical Challenges in Car Key Programming
In spite of correct directions and tools, car key programming can present several challenges:

Compatibility Issues: Not all keys work with every vehicle design. It is vital to utilize the right key.

Faulty Programming Tools: Using undependable programming devices might lead to failed sessions.

Locked Join Codes: Some lorries have locked encryption codes that require customized access to program keys.

Software Updates: Vehicle software application needs to be up-to-date for new keys to work correctly.
